The retry semantics on the Ferrowick webhook dispatcher no longer match what's in version control. Someone raised the max attempt count and switched the backoff curve on the production pods back in March, presumably during the Calder outage, and the change was never committed. Staging still runs the old values, so delivery behavior differs between environments, which has confused at least two incident reviews. We should reconcile and document. The values currently running in production are below.

settings of bahif-yajof:
JORIX_PIN=2662
JORIX_TENANT=rusax
JORIX_METRICS_HOST=metrics.jorix.xolmario.corp
JORIX_SEAL=seal_a93c2147
JORIX_STANDBY_TEAM=wenius

Handover — night shift, Cage 14 visit.

Tovan Systems engineer due at 02:00 to swap a failed switch in the Brindlemoor data centre. Escort required end to end; no tools left in the cage. Sign him in at the loading dock, check the work order matches ticket 2214, and photograph the rack before and after. Lights in row C are on a timer — override panel is by the fire door. You'll need the cage access code, listed below for tonight only.

door code, tajof-kageg: bdg-QVDCE-3

**Action item (PM-2241, Quillbase outage):** SQL files shipped by third-party plugins bypassed lint entirely, which let an unqualified `DELETE` reach staging. We will enforce `sqlcheck` on every `.sql` file in plugin bundles at publish time. Plugin authors should run the linter locally before submitting; violations will block the Quillbase registry upload. Thresholds for statement complexity and lock-scan warnings are set by the constants below.

constants for yaduf-fahag:
BUDGETS = {
    "kelix": 528,
    "briwyn": 734,
}